Output dd3c69eaba9c38622102335953b5cecf0116820ce5271ece8c8508c86de8b796:1

value
2638736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a582ff4ae89321b1072a66c25876f24ce415a688 OP_EQUAL
address
3GnAM3U5euMRBcSn43WtRhrv7WKfjC1SEY
transaction
dd3c69eaba9c38622102335953b5cecf0116820ce5271ece8c8508c86de8b796
spent
true